Transaction 2e85fe6f6ace00cbe43132ce734ea6b6da67a00652c2d3c6b5d23a3aa2846140
1 Input
1 Output
-
2e85fe6f6ace00cbe43132ce734ea6b6da67a00652c2d3c6b5d23a3aa2846140:0
- value
- 25885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db042ba2aec792fd0162e747b7a8b5df785ad38e OP_EQUAL
- address
- 3Mf4uKfc7KXSB1gEhExxKtvEXLhq9ZZLtt